WebMay 11, 2024 · Book value refers to a company's net assets, calculated as the value of its assets net of (subtracting) its liabilities. It can also be calculated as the total shareholder equity of a company. In practical terms, book value is the amount of equity a company has should it need to be liquidated (e.g. sell off assets to pay shareholders). bluetooth enabled speakers

Start your research by checking used and rare bookseller websites that bring together sellers’ prices. Remember, prices you find on bookseller websites include the dealer’s markup. They will charge the buyer more than they will offer the seller.
